Claude drives ComfyUI to test H3 video generation on a 5080 with 192GB RAM
JoNike · reddit · 2026-08-04
The author ran a discovery test with Claude on H3 video generation after teaching Claude to operate ComfyUI on a home server.
- Hardware setup: a 5080 16GB GPU backed by 192GB RAM.
- Workflow: used the prompting guide plus default ComfyUI i2v settings.
- Output: generated a short story sequence in multiple clips, then a 15-second video to finish the story.
- Performance notes: about 15 minutes per 5 seconds at 1504×832, with upscale via an NVIDIA RTX node.
- For the longer clip, resolution was reduced to 1152×640.
- The author’s takeaway: Claude had no problem picking up H3, and the first impression is very positive.
